What medical tests are done by IT companies?
The assessment may (depending on the job) involve a chest x-ray, blood tests, urine drug screen, alcohol breath test, audiometry (hearing test), spirometry (lung test), manual handling assessment, fitness test, MRI and/or ECG. If you are unsure, ask the employer beforehand.

What does CBC include?
The CBC measures the amount of red blood cells (RBC), white blood cells (WBC), and platelets (PLT). Each of these types of blood cells performs important functions, so determining their levels can provide important health information.
What are the common medical tests?
Ordinary x-rays are the most common imaging tests. Others include ultrasonography, radioisotope (nuclear) scanning, computed tomography (CT), magnetic resonance imaging (MRI), positron emission tomography (PET), and angiography.
What are the different types of pre-employment examination?
Pre-employment examinations may include physical exams as well as health inquiries including drug and alcohol tests, psychological tests, and physical or mental health assessments. Additionally, employees may be required to have physicals if health or fitness is a job requirement.
What does pre-employment medical examination mean?
Definition – What does Pre-Employment Medical Examination mean? The pre-employment medical examination is part of the employment process and may include a drug test and/or a physical examination. This is ordinarily the last thing a person must have before starting a new job.

What personality tests should I take for pre-employment testing?
Some pre-employment personality tests you might take include: 1 The Caliper Profile 2 The Myers-Briggs Type Indicator 3 The SHL Occupational Personality Questionaire 4 The Hogan Personality Inventory (HPI) 5 The DiSC Behavioral Inventory
